Risk Awareness Through Position Planning
Every open order carries weight that must be measured clearly. Thoughtful position planning reduces fear during uncertain price action. Smaller exposure allows sharper focus on strategy execution. Controlled scaling creates room to adapt when direction shifts. This habit builds patience that supports sustainable progress.
- Measure acceptable loss before opening any new commitment
- Use layered entries to reduce emotional pressure during movement
- Limit simultaneous exposure to keep judgment steady under stress
- Reassess open positions frequently to maintain rational discipline
- Protect equity by exiting weak setups without hesitation
Structured Leverage Adjustment Habits
Leverage should move in harmony with confidence levels. Sudden increases invite instability that can erase earlier gains. Gradual adjustment encourages learning while preserving mental clarity. Participants benefit from linking leverage size with proven accuracy and a clear understanding of cfd meaning.
- Increase exposure slowly after verifying consistent positive outcomes
- Reduce leverage quickly when accuracy begins to weaken
- Tie size decisions to written rules instead of emotion
- Keep a journal that records the reasoning behind each adjustment
- Review past leverage choices to refine future judgment
